Two-Faced Envy
Question: You say that when a person opens his heart to a friend, he can harm himself. It turns out that envy propels a person forward, but on the other hand it can lead to the evil eye. What should one do?
Answer: It’s very simple! When I envy others, it’s good because I envy them positively. A friend is moving forward, and I envy them: “Look how they work! Look how much they invest! Look how they’re running somewhere, doing something, participating in something! Why don’t I have that?”
However, if the person who sets a good example opens up their soul to me, meaning they start sharing their personal feelings, this is where my envy can play a cruel trick on them. My envy could harm them.
And I’m not to blame for this, it’s just how I am. What can I do? From my level, this is how I perceive them. Therefore they should not reveal themselves in this way.
They should only open up in a way that inspires positive progress in me without sharing their inner, private feelings. But speaking about the importance of the group and unity among friends, envy that as much as you like. Nothing bad will come of it.
